Our verdict is Uncertain significance. Variant got 3 ACMG points: 3P and 0B. PM2PP3
The NM_006231.4(POLE):c.895A>C(p.Met299Leu) variant causes a missense change involving the alteration of a con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Hereditary cancer-predisposing syndrome Uncertain:1
The p.M299L variant (also known as c.895A>C), located in coding exon 9 of the POLE gene, results from an A to C substitution at nucleotide position 895. The methionine at codon 299 is replaced by leucine, an amino acid with highly similar properties. This alteration was identified in an individual diagnosed with ovarian cancer (Song H et al. J Med Genet, 2021 May;58:305-313). This amino acid position is highly conserved in available vertebrate species. In addition, the in silico prediction for this alteration is inconclusive. Since supporting evidence is limited at this time, the clinical significance of this alteration remains unclear. -
